oracledb_exporter_last_scrape_duration_seconds
时间: 2023-08-21 19:04:08 浏览: 220
"oracledb_exporter_last_scrape_duration_seconds" 是用于监控 Oracle 数据库的 Prometheus Exporter (一种开源的监控系统)。该指标表示最近一次从 Oracle 数据库中抓取指标的持续时间,以秒为单位。这个指标可以帮助管理员了解 Exporter 的性能是否正常,以及是否需要进行优化。如果持续时间过长,可能会导致 Exporter 占用过多的 CPU 和内存资源,影响系统的稳定性。因此,管理员需要监控这个指标,及时发现问题并进行调整。
相关问题
oracledb_exporter_last_scrape_error
"oracledb_exporter_last_scrape_error" 是用于监控 Oracle 数据库的 Prometheus Exporter (一种开源的监控系统)。该指标表示最近一次从 Oracle 数据库中抓取指标时是否发生错误。如果该指标的值为 0,则表示没有错误发生;如果值为 1,则表示发生了错误。如果出现错误,可能是由于数据库连接失败、访问权限不足等原因导致。管理员需要根据错误信息进行排查,及时解决问题以确保监控系统的正常运行。
oracledb_exporter配置开机自启动
要让oracledb_exporter在开机时自动启动,你可以按照以下步骤操作:
1. 打开终端并切换到root用户。
2. 编辑oracledb_exporter.service文件,该文件用于定义服务。
```
vi /etc/systemd/system/oracledb_exporter.service
```
3. 在打开的文件中添加以下内容:
```
[Unit]
Description=oracledb_exporter
[Service]
User=oracle
ExecStart=/opt/oracledb_exporter/oracledb_exporter --config.path=/opt/oracledb_exporter/oracledb_exporter.yml
[Install]
WantedBy=multi-user.target
```
以上的配置假设你的oracledb_exporter程序位置在/opt/oracledb_exporter目录下,配置文件名为oracledb_exporter.yml。
4. 保存并退出文件编辑。
5. 启动服务并将其设置为开机自启动:
```
systemctl start oracledb_exporter
systemctl enable oracledb_exporter
```
现在,oracledb_exporter服务将在每次系统启动时自动启动。
阅读全文